大数据实时处理架构优化与高效实践探索

大数据实时处理架构优化是提升系统性能和响应速度的关键。随着数据量的持续增长,传统的批处理方式已难以满足实时性要求,因此需要引入更高效的处理框架。

选择合适的实时处理引擎是优化的基础。Apache Kafka、Flink 和 Spark Streaming 是目前常用的工具,它们各自具有不同的优势,例如 Kafka 在消息队列方面表现优异,而 Flink 提供了低延迟和高吞吐的流处理能力。

数据管道的设计直接影响整体效率。通过合理划分数据流,减少冗余计算,并利用缓存机制降低重复处理,可以显著提升处理速度。同时,确保数据分区和负载均衡,避免单点瓶颈。

AI设计,仅供参考

实时处理中,资源管理同样重要。动态调整计算资源,根据负载变化自动扩展或收缩集群,有助于降低成本并提高系统稳定性。•监控和日志分析能够及时发现异常,为优化提供数据支持。

最终,高效实践需要结合业务需求进行定制化设计。不同场景对延迟、准确性和成本的要求各不相同,因此在架构选型和实现过程中,需不断测试和迭代,以达到最佳效果。

dawei

【声明】:安庆站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。